
Thin-sliced turkey, cream cheese, and dill pickles combine for an easy and delicious appetizer
24 small servings
8 large, whole dill pickles
1 8-ounce package cream cheese, softened
2 packages (about 4 ounces total) thin-sliced turkey ("Buddig" brand) meat
1. Dry pickles off. Spread a layer of cream cheese on the meat and wrap around the pickle. If the pickles are really big, you may have to use two slices of meat.
2. Slice and arrange on platter.

This recipe and photo was submitted by guest chef Olivia McEntire. She writes, "This may not sound or look very appetizing- but they are gone, quick as a wink when we bring them anywhere. The combination is great."
20 minutes
